[STM32F1] 新手入门STM32CubeMX介绍

[复制链接]
 楼主| jf101 发表于 2023-11-13 17:06 | 显示全部楼层 |阅读模式
本帖最后由 jf101 于 2023-11-13 17:07 编辑

学习STM32先从软件开始,尤其是目前的主流HAL库版本,下面就STM32CubeMX给大家介绍一下。STM32CubeMX是32位ARM®Cortex®STM32微控制器的图形工具。 它是STMCube™计划的一部分
,可以作为独立的应用程序使用,也可以作为集成开发环境(IDE)中集成的Eclipse插件使用。
STM32CubeMX具有以下主要特点:
 简单的微控制器选择涵盖整个STM32系列
 从意法半导体电路板上选择电路板
 简单的微控制器配置(引脚,时钟树,外设,中间件)并生成相应的初始化C代码
 通过将以前保存的配置导入到新的MCU项目,轻松切换到另一个微控制器
 轻松导出当前配置到兼容的MCU
 生成配置报告
 为选择集成的开发环境工具链生成嵌入式C项目。 STM32CubeMX项目包括生成的初始化C
代码,兼容MISRA 2004的STM32 HAL驱动程序,用户配置所需的中间件堆栈以及用于在所
选IDE中打开和构建项目的所有相关文件。
 用户定义应用程序的功耗计算
 自更新允许用户保持STM32CubeMX的最新状态
 下载和更新用户应用程序开发所需的STM32Cube嵌入式软件(请参阅附录E:STM32Cube嵌
入式软件包 有关STM32Cube嵌入式软件产品的详细信息)
虽然STM32CubeMX提供了一个用户界面,并生成符合STM32 MCU设计和固件解决方案的C代码,
但建议参考产品技术文档以获取有关微控制器外设和固件实际实现的详细信息。
下面把STM32CubeMX的中文部分手册分享给大家,按照教程进行安装以及固件更新即可。
游客,如果您要查看本帖隐藏内容请回复



中国龙芯CDX 发表于 2023-12-28 10:48 | 显示全部楼层
STM32CubeMX适合新手入门
guoqudeni 发表于 2025-3-16 19:59 | 显示全部楼层
感谢分享
gouguoccc 发表于 2025-3-17 08:03 来自手机 | 显示全部楼层
现在很多国产MCU厂家也开发了配置工具
26823439952 发表于 2025-7-26 09:05 | 显示全部楼层

STM32CubeMX适合新手入门
小夏天的大西瓜 发表于 2025-7-27 23:11 | 显示全部楼层
学习STM32先从软件开始,尤其是目前的主流HAL库版本
您需要登录后才可以回帖 登录 | 注册

本版积分规则

255

主题

1848

帖子

3

粉丝
快速回复 在线客服 返回列表 返回顶部